I agree a lot depends on the time of year you visit disney, plus the location of your room. One time at BC we had a room that took us forever to get to (it seemed...), but once we got there we were so isolated that we heard nothing. Another time at BC, we had a room that was in a main traffic zone and therefore we heard lots of people, kids, running down hallways, etc. So, no matter which resort you choose, a lot will depend on the location of your room and also how busy the resort is.
As far as a moderate resort that has a more "tranquil" theme, I'd say POR has a great relaxing theme. The other moderate we've tried is CBR and we felt that theme was more upbeat, sort of bright and beachy, so I wouldn't personally classify that one as quiet.
As far as deluxes, we've tried most of them and I'd say AKL had a relaxing feel to it. It's somewhat isolated and does a good job of making you feel like there is nothing around it.
Some of the deluxes are geared more towards adults and therefore can seem quieter than other resorts. YC comes to mind as one of those. The lobby area is quite elegant and we don't see kids running around on a normal basis. The GF also has an elegant feel to the lobby, nice quiet music playing, etc.
